Two parachutists who jumped from One World Trader Center in September 2013,  surrendered to police, in New York on Monday. The arrests come eight days after a 16-year-old was arrested on charges of climbing up to the top of the nation's biggest skyscraper. They had said they were looking for two parachutists seen floating near the building Sept. 30. The defense attorneys say three accused jumpers and an alleged accomplice on the ground are expecting to face felony burglary charges. The attorneys say the defendants are experienced BASE jumpers, the acronym stands for "building, span, antenna, earth." The lawyers say the men took care to keep from endangering anyone.
